Bachelor of Software Engineering 2004 course map - DOC by via28446

VIEWS: 22 PAGES: 3

									BACHELOR OF SOFTWARE ENGINEERING (2770) - Current
Level 1

 First                     FIT1001                     FIT1002                 MAT1841                          FIT1029
 Semester                  Computer                    Computer              Mathematics for              Algorithmic problem
                           systems                   programming           computer science 1                    solving


 Second                    FIT1010                   FIT1008                   MAT1830                         ENG1061
 Semester              Introduction to            Computer science           Mathematics for             Engineering profession
                    software engineering                                   computer science 2

                            [FIT1002]                   [FIT1002]
Level 2
                         FIT2001                       FIT2010                   FIT2004                        FIT2043
 First             Systems analysis and                Database            Algorithms and data                  Technical
 Semester                 design                                                structures                 documentation for
                                                                          [FIT1008 or FIT1015 & 2 of       software engineers
                       [Co-req: FIT1004 or                                   MAT1841, MAT1830,
                            FIT2010]                                          MTH1020, MTH1030,                   [FIT1002]
                                                                                  MTH1112]
                          FIT2024                    FIT2008                    FIT2014                       FIT2022
 Second             Software engineering         Networks and data        Theory of computation           Computer systems 2
 Semester                 practice                communications
                                                                          [FIT1008 or FIT1015 & 2 of
                     [FIT1008 or FIT1015 or                                  MAT1841, MAT1830,
                            FIT2034]                                          MTH1020, MTH1030,            [FIT1001 & FIT1008 OR
                                                                              MTH1112, MTH2010]                   FIT1015]
Level 3
                          FIT3086                     FIT3013                    FIT3042                       FIT3084
 First              Project management          Formal specification        Systems tools and                 Multimedia
 Semester                                                for                  programming                programming and the
                                                software engineering            languages                       WWW
                     [24pts level 1 IT study]
                                                [FIT2004 AND MAT1830 or      [FIT1008 or FIT1015]                 [FIT1008]
                                                        MTH1112]
                            FIT4001                   FIT3077              Approved Elective              Approved Elective
 Second                   Parallel and          Software engineering:
 Semester            distributed systems          architecture and
                                                       design

                            [FIT2022]              [FIT2001 & FIT2004]    [See below w ebsite for list   [See below w ebsite for list
                                                                            of approved electives]         of approved electives]


 Summer
                                         12 week Industry Placement (recommended - see below)




This course m ap show s a recom m ended progression only. Som e units can be taken in sem esters othe r than those
indicated above. Students com pleting units in a different sequence to that indicated above should be aw are of unit
prerequisites and sem esters of offering prior to varying their course progression. Please see a Course Advisor for any
queries.

Version: 14 January 2010
Level 4 (Option 1)
                              FIT4002                         FIT4004                 Approved Elective              Approved Elective
 First                 Software engineering             System verification
 Semester                  studio project              and validation, quality
                                                          and standards

                         (Full year project)             [FIT2004 & FIT2024 &        [See below w ebsite for list     [See below w ebsite for
                                                         FIT3042 & FIT3077 &           of approved electives]       list of approved electives]
                       [FIT3077 and FIT2002 OR                 FIT3086]
                               FIT3086]                Approved Elective              Approved Elective              Approved Elective
 Second
 Semester
                                                      [See below w ebsite for list   [See below w ebsite for list     [See below w ebsite for
                             (12 points)                of approved electives]         of approved electives]       list of approved electives]
Level 4 (Option 2)
                              FIT4002                       FIT4003 **                     FIT4004                   Approved Elective
 First                 Software engineering            Software engineering           System verification
 Semester                  studio project                research project            and validation, quality
                                                                                        and standards
                                                                                        [FIT2004 & FIT2024 &          [See below w ebsite for
                         (Full year project)             (Full year project)            FIT3042 & FIT3077 &         list of approved electives]
                                                                                              FIT3086]
                       [FIT3077 and FIT2002 OR                                        Approved Elective              Approved Elective
 Second                        FIT3086]
 Semester                                                    (12 points)
                             (12 points)                                                                              [See below w ebsite for
                                                                                     [See below w ebsite for list   list of approved electives]
                                                                                       of approved electives]
Level 4 (Option 3)
                                            FIT4013 **                                     FIT4004                         FIT4002
 First                                 Software engineering                           System verification           Software engineering
 Semester                                research project                            and validation, quality            studio project
                                                                                        and standards
                                                                                        [FIT2004 & FIT2024 &
                                         (Full year project)                            FIT3042 & FIT3077 &           (Full year project)
                                                                                              FIT3086]
                                                                                      Approved Elective             [FIT3077 and FIT2002 OR
 Second                                                                                                                     FIT3086]
 Semester                                    (24 points)
                                                                                                                          (12 points)
                                                                                     [See below w ebsite for list
                                                                                       of approved electives]


192 points must be completed to qualify for the degree of Bachelor of Softw are Engineering, w ith the follow ing conditions:
    normally 48 points, and a maximum of 60 points, of first year level units w ill be counted;
    a maximum of 60 points can be completed at second year level
    at least 36 points must be completed at third year level

** FIT4003 and FIT4013 are honours research projects, available only to students undertaking the honours version of the degre e. Entry to
these units is by invitation, based upon a w eighted average of previous years' results.
All units are 6 points unless indicated otherw ise.
Approved course variations to the BSE course structure:
          Students requiring other mathematics for an Engineering sequence may replac e MAT1830/1841 w ith approval.
          Students intending to complete a minor or major sequence in sequence in Mathematics w ithin the Faculty of Science should
           substitute another mathematics unit for MAT1830, w ith approval.
          Students transferring from other Faculty programs and students entering w ith advanced standing w ill be permitted the follow ing
           course variation:
                 o    FIT1004 Database may be be substituted for FIT2010 Database
                 o    FIT1005 Netw orks and data communications maybe be substituted for FIT2008 Netw orks and data communications
Any other course variations must be approved by the Course Director and w ill be confirmed in w riting.

This course m ap show s a recom m ended progression only. Som e units can be taken in sem esters othe r than those
indicated above. Students com pleting units in a different sequence to that indicated above should be aw are of unit
prerequisites and sem esters of offering prior to varying their course progression. Please see a Course Advisor for any
queries.

Version: 14 January 2010
Students are required to fulfil a 12 w eek industry placem ent requirem ent. Students w ill be advised to com plete this
requirem ent during their sum m er break betw een year 3 and year 4 of their course. (This is an Engineers Australia (EA)
requirem ent for accreditation of Pr ofessional Engineering courses).

Please see http://w w w .infotech.m onash.edu.au/bse for approved elective lists. A lim ited num ber of units not on the
approved elective list m ay be taken w ith approval.




This course m ap show s a recom m ended progression only. Som e units can be taken in sem esters othe r than those
indicated above. Students com pleting units in a different sequence to that indicated above should be aw are of unit
prerequisites and sem esters of offering prior to varying their course progression. Please see a Course Advisor for any
queries.

Version: 14 January 2010

								
To top